WaterAid is looking for a full-time Community Fundraising Officer to play a vital role in our mission to transform lives with safe water, sanitation and hygiene in the world’s poorest communities. 

Working within the Community, Events and Education team, the Community Fundraising Officer will 

  • Research, develop and cultivate effective financial partnerships with high value schools, groups and associations and universities.
  • Develop and execute processes to support the efficient running of the fundraising programmes for high value schools, groups and associations and universities.
  • Research, organise and attend relevant events and conferences to promote WaterAid.

To be successful, you’ll need to have

  • Proven community fundraising experience with a focus on at least one of the following audiences - schools, groups and associations and/or university fundraising.
  • Demonstrable experience of organising and attending community fundraising events and conferences, and willingness to regularly represent WaterAid at such events.
  • Excellent verbal communication skills and demonstrable experience of building, managing and developing excellent relationships with people and organisations at all levels.
